未来 编程语言
认真学过C、C++,想学习另一种编程语言并以此为业,哪种编程语言在未来最有竞争力?另外B/S和C/S架构相比,哪种开发更有前途?
B/S结构(Browser/Server,浏览器/服务器模式),是Web兴起后的一种网络结构模式,WEB浏览器是客户端最主要的应用软件。这种模式统一了客户端,将系统功能实现的核心部分集中到服务器上,简化了系统的开发、维护和使用。客户机上只要安装一个浏览器,如Internet Explorer、Foxfire、Chrome等浏览器,服务器安装SQL Server、Oracle、MYSQL等数据库。浏览器通过Web Server 同数据库进行数据交互。
C/S结构(Client/Server结构)是客户机和服务器结构。它是软件系统体系结构,通过它可以充分利用两端硬件环境的优势,将任务合理分配到Client端和Server端来实现,降低了系统的通讯开销。目前大多数应用软件系统都是Client/Server形式的两层结构,由于现在的软件应用系统正在向分布式的Web应用发展,Web和Client/Server 应用都可以进行同样的业务处理,应用不同的模块共享逻辑组件;因此,内部的和外部的用户都可以访问新的和现有的应用系统,通过现有应用系统中的逻辑可以扩展出新的应用系统。这也就是目前应用系统的发展方向。
java现在除了做后端,未来Java还可以用来做啥?有什么趋势吗?
J***a 是几乎所有类型的网络应用程序的基础,也是开发和提供嵌入式和移动应用程序、游戏、基于 Web 的内容和企业软件的全球标准;
现在大数据、云计算、物联网、人工智能等很多都是基于j***a语言的;
看这个图,就知道j***a的厉害了:
嗯嗯,就说到这吧。。。
如果对我(牙哥爱生活)的内容觉得有用或者感兴趣,就加个关注吧,谢谢啦。。。
J***a在移动端开发,安卓系统中主要的开发语言,在桌面端有swing和j***afx技术,开发跨平台Gui应用,大名鼎鼎的idea、eclipse都是j***a开发的。
J***a作为编程语言的常青树,不仅仅是可以做后端,还有很多地方可以应用到。
可以做网站,J***a可以用来编写网站,现在很多大型网站都用Jsp写的,JSP全名J***a Server Pages。
可以做Android,Android是一种基于Linux的自由及开放源代码的操作系统,其源代码是J***a。
可以做游戏,或者你不知道,在以前诺基亚还很流行的时候,你玩的手机游戏有90%以上都是J***a开发的。
可以做软件,一般编程语言都可以做软件的,J***a 也不例外。
大数据,Hadoop以及其他大数据处理技术很多都是用J***a。
[免责声明]本文来源于网络,不代表本站立场,如转载内容涉及版权等问题,请联系邮箱:83115484@qq.com,我们会予以删除相关文章,保证您的权利。转载请注明出处:http://www.wnpsw.com/post/12485.html